Definition
1. Definition - Study the definition.
excited, happy
2. Use - Learn how the slang is used.
Psyched is used in casual conversation to describe feelings
of excitement and happiness.
Examples
1. Examples - Hear some example sentences.
“I’m so psyched about going to the party on Saturday.”
“All the cute guys are going to be there. It should be the”
“best party this year!”
